Representative 1Definition: Fitted to represent; exhibiting a similitude.
Representative 2Definition: Bearing the character or power of another; acting for another or others; as, a council representative of the people. Representative 3Definition: Conducted by persons chosen to represent, or act as deputies for, the people; as, a representative government. Representative 4Definition: Serving or fitted to present the full characters of the type of a group; typical; as, a representative genus in a family. Representative 5Definition: Similar in general appearance, structure, and habits, but living in different regions; said of certain species and varieties. Representative 6Definition: Giving, or existing as, a transcript of what was originally presentative knowledge; as, representative faculties; representative knowledge. See Presentative, and Represent, Representative 7Definition: One who, or that which, represents (anything); that which exhibits a likeness or similitude. Representative 8Definition: An agent, deputy, or substitute, who supplies the place of another, or others, being invested with his or their authority. Representative 9Definition: One who represents, or stands in the place of, another. Representative 10Definition: A member of the lower or popular house in a State legislature, or in the national Congress. Representative 11Definition: That which presents the full character of the type of a group.
